Everything You Need To Know About Foundation Contractors

A professional foundation contractor is essential for maintaining the structural integrity of any building. These specialists are trained to identify, diagnose, and resolve issues related to building foundations that can compromise the safety and value of your property. Foundation problems can manifest as cracks in walls, uneven floors, or doors and windows that no longer close properly.

Experienced foundation contractors utilize advanced techniques and equipment to address a wide range of foundation issues, from minor settling to major structural failures. They understand the complex relationship between soil conditions, water drainage, and building materials that affect foundation stability. Advantages with Points

Expert Assessment and Diagnosis: Professional foundation contractors have the knowledge and tools to accurately assess the root cause of foundation problems. They can differentiate between cosmetic issues and serious structural concerns, providing homeowners with the right solutions for their specific situation.

Advanced Repair Techniques: Modern foundation contractors employ state-of-the-art repair methods such as pier installation, slab jacking, and wall stabilization. These techniques are designed to provide long-lasting solutions that restore the structural integrity of your home without unnecessary disruption.

Increased Property Value: Addressing foundation issues promptly with professional help maintains or even increases your property's value. Potential buyers are often wary of homes with foundation problems, but a professionally repaired foundation provides peace of mind and can be a strong selling point.

Comprehensive Solutions: A reputable Foundation Repair Service doesn't just fix visible symptoms but addresses underlying causes. This holistic approach might include improving drainage, correcting soil issues, or reinforcing structural elements to prevent future problems.
